| RELIEF EFFORTS IN NORTH KARNATAKA - ACTIVITIES UNDERWAY (Oct 10 2009) |
Art of Living Foundation has taken up the relief work on a massive scale. It has taken up task of comprehensive rehabilitation of entire 60 villages.
According to Param Poojya Sri Sri RaviShankar Guruji, the food and money given to the villages will only be useful, when the trauma which they have gone through, is reduced. For this dedicated Yuvacharyas are working in these villages, conducting Healing Breath workshops (also called “Nav Chethan Shibirs”). These yuvacharyas are dedicated youth in age group 22-35, who are working fulltime in the rural Karnataka for the Divine Karnataka Project of the Art of Living Foundation.
The Healing Breath workshops help these villagers to reduce the trauma and give them the strength to focus on rebuilding their lives. Other immediate relief activities such as setting up relief camps for homeless, food, medical care are being taken care of. An assessment of the villager’s short term and long term needs are done by these yuvacharyas. Based on the assessment needs the relevant actions are being currently undertaken.
Currently Art of Living volunteers are working in 10 villages of Bagalkot, 2 villages of Raichur and 10 villages of Bijapur. The plan is also to expand scope of work to more villages as soon as possible. As per the request of the Raichur Administrator Ameer Shukla (CEO), temporary shelter is being constructed for the people of 2 villages.

On October 10th evening first consignment relief material consisting of 4 tons of food material, 350 blankets, 100 mats, medicines worth Rs. 15000 and miscellaneous items were sent to Bagalkot district.
100 water filters which don’t need electricity from Sri Sri Agricultural Institute are being sent to the flood affected area.
